emergency-responseWhat is Active Communication During Emergencies?
Active Communication During Emergencies is about ensuring clear, timely, and effective information sharing when crises occur. This helps coordinate efforts, reduce confusion, and enhance overall response efforts.
Key Components
1. Clear Messaging
- Use simple, direct language to convey critical information.
- Ensure that all messages are easy to understand.
2. Rapid Information Sharing
- Quickly disseminate updates and instructions.
- Utilize multiple channels to reach everyone involved.
3. Verification of Understanding
- Confirm that messages have been received and understood.
- Encourage feedback and questions during emergencies.
